Place:Center Methodist Church Cemetery, Snow Camp, Alamance, North Carolina, United States

Watchers
NameCenter Methodist Church Cemetery
TypeCemetery
Located inSnow Camp, Alamance, North Carolina, United States
Also located inAlamance, North Carolina, United States